Wildlife Protection Division, Kargil celebrates World Wildlife Day

Kargil, March 3, 2023: Wildlife Protection Division, Kargil, UT Ladakh today celebrated World Wildlife Day at Industrial Training Institute (ITI) Kargil.

Executive Councilor, Wildlife and Forest, LAHDC, Kargil Mohsin Ali was the chief guest, Vice Principal GDC, Kargil, Dr Javed Iqbal was the guest of honour, Wildlife Warden, Kargil Raza Ali Abidi, besides students of different institutes and officials of Wildlife Protection Division Kargil were also present on the occasion.

On the occasion, EC Mohisn talked about empowering women and youth in different streams of studies including wildlife. He appreciated the Wildlife Protection Division, Kargil initiative in conducting the program enthusiastically.

Dr Javed talked about encouraging wildlife studies in Kargil and mentioned that the district is a reserve of highly valuable medicinal and aromatic plants.

Wildlife Warden, Kargil Raza Ali Abidi acknowledged the guests and appreciated the collective participation of students in the event. He emphasized on boosting wildlife research in Kargil region.

Various themes like creative painting, seminar competition were conducted during the event and students from different institutes actively participated in the program.

The competition was evaluated by jury members that include Anwar Hussain, Mohd Yousuf and Gulzar Hussain. A presentation on ‘Wildlife of Ladakh with special reference to Kargil’ was given by Niazul H. Khan (Ph.D. Scholar).
